  • [4K] An INSIDE look at USS Torsk Navy Submarine in Baltimore, Maryland. It's a self-guided tour. Admission is $20 and also includes two to three other historic ships you can go on as well.
    "Commissioned for the United States Navy on December 16, 1944, the USS Torsk was the only submarine out of its Tench Class fleet of ten to see service during World War II. Over eighty sailors lived aboard Torsk at particular times. In these very crowded conditions, the only way to pass someone was to turn sideways. After numerous war patrols and duties as a training boat after the war, the Torsk arrived in Baltimore to serve as a museum and memorial in 1972." - historicships.org/explore/uss...
